TYPO3 Forge: Issueshttp://forge.typo3.org/http://forge.typo3.org/themes/typo3_forge/favicon/favicon.png?17058661692023-11-03T14:20:44ZTYPO3 Forge
Redmine TYPO3 Core - Bug #102313 (Under Review): Allow change of metadata if file is deletedhttp://forge.typo3.org/issues/1023132023-11-03T14:20:44ZSimon SchaufelbergerTYPO3 Core - Bug #98094 (Closed): Abort commit if commit message does not fulfill all requirementshttp://forge.typo3.org/issues/980942022-08-06T00:52:18ZSimon Schaufelberger
<p>Currently there is only an output message but the commit still goes through.</p> TYPO3 Core - Bug #97845 (Closed): Add missing "throw" in deprecation resthttp://forge.typo3.org/issues/978452022-07-02T22:09:09ZSimon SchaufelbergerTYPO3 Core - Bug #97651 (Closed): Avoid undefined array key warnings in GifBuilderhttp://forge.typo3.org/issues/976512022-05-18T10:58:41ZSimon Schaufelberger
<p>This is because GIFBUILDER processing doesn't return a processedFile, see <a class="external" href="https://review.typo3.org/c/Packages/TYPO3.CMS/+/73932/12/typo3/sysext/frontend/Classes/ContentObject/ContentObjectRenderer.php#3824">https://review.typo3.org/c/Packages/TYPO3.CMS/+/73932/12/typo3/sysext/frontend/Classes/ContentObject/ContentObjectRenderer.php#3824</a></p> TYPO3 Core - Bug #94998 (Closed): Add missing autocomplete for TOTP fieldhttp://forge.typo3.org/issues/949982021-08-25T22:44:41ZSimon Schaufelberger
<p>While the authentication form has an autocomplete value of "one-time-code", it is missing in the setup template.</p> TYPO3 Core - Bug #93207 (Closed): Duplicate error message in AjaxDataHandler.tshttp://forge.typo3.org/issues/932072021-01-02T22:34:39ZSimon Schaufelberger
<p>I noticed that handleErrors is called twice in Build/Sources/TypeScript/backend/Resources/Public/TypeScript/AjaxDataHandler.ts.</p>
<p>Once in AjaxDataHandler->initialize and again in AjaxDataHandler->process.</p>
<p>One of both should be removed. I believe removing the one in initialize makes more sense as the one in process will also get called when deleting a record.</p>
<p>How to reproduce:</p>
<p>Put these lines in \TYPO3\CMS\Backend\Controller\SimpleDataHandlerController::processAjaxRequest after "$this->tce->printLogErrorMessages();" to force an error flash message:</p>
<pre><code class="php syntaxhl" data-language="php"> <span class="nv">$flashMessageService</span><span class="o">-></span><span class="nf">getMessageQueueByIdentifier</span><span class="p">()</span><span class="o">-></span><span class="nf">addMessage</span><span class="p">(</span><span class="nc">GeneralUtility</span><span class="o">::</span><span class="nf">makeInstance</span><span class="p">(</span>
<span class="nc">\TYPO3\CMS\Core\Messaging\FlashMessage</span><span class="o">::</span><span class="n">class</span><span class="p">,</span>
<span class="s1">'Duplicate error message!'</span><span class="p">,</span>
<span class="s1">'Duplicate error message title'</span><span class="p">,</span>
<span class="nc">\TYPO3\CMS\Core\Messaging\FlashMessage</span><span class="o">::</span><span class="no">ERROR</span>
<span class="p">));</span>
</code></pre> TYPO3 Core - Bug #44732 (Closed): fallbackRendering is always called in tx_cssstyledcontent_pi1->...http://forge.typo3.org/issues/447322013-01-22T23:23:29ZSimon Schaufelberger
<p>fallbackRendering is always called in tx_cssstyledcontent_pi1->render_textpic which is not always defined and leads to an error message (seen in TimeTrack Log):<br /><pre>
Content Object "" does not exist
</pre></p> TYPO3 Core - Bug #41050 (Closed): core itself calls deprecated method deprecationLogForOldExtCach...http://forge.typo3.org/issues/410502012-09-18T20:36:13ZSimon Schaufelberger
<p>see:<br />typo3\sysext\cms\tslib\index_ts.php</p>
<p>line 65</p>
<p>... and fills the deprecation log which the core itself should NOT do.</p> TYPO3 Core - Bug #40573 (Closed): #1270853879: TYPO3 Fatal Error: Extension key "t_y_p_o3.c_m_s.l...http://forge.typo3.org/issues/405732012-09-04T01:02:58ZSimon Schaufelberger
<p>i have a local typo3 trunk and i have used it for a long time. i just pull new changes via git and now i get the following error when calling the backend:</p>
<blockquote>
<p>#1270853879: TYPO3 Fatal Error: Extension key "t_y_p_o3.c_m_s.lang" is NOT loaded!</p>
</blockquote>
<p>Backtrace:<br /><pre>
7 TYPO3\CMS\Core\Extension\ExtensionManager::extRelPath("t_y_p_o3.c_m_s.lang")
6 TYPO3\CMS\Extbase\Utility\ExtensionUtility::registerModule("TYPO3.CMS.lang", "tools", "language", "after:extensionmanager", array, array)
5 require("C:\xampp\htdocs\typo3v4core\htdocs\typo3\sysext\lang\ext_tables.php")
4 TYPO3\CMS\Core\Extension\ExtensionManager::loadSingleExtTablesFiles()
3 TYPO3\CMS\Core\Extension\ExtensionManager::loadExtTables(boolean)
2 TYPO3\CMS\Core\Core\Bootstrap::loadExtensionTables(boolean)
1 require("C:\[...]\htdocs\typo3\init.php")
</pre></p>
<p>i then tried to call the install tool directly which works and go through the upgrade wizard but there i get a crash as well on the first step:</p>
<pre>
Install Outsourced System Extensions
[func]
[about]
[cshmanual]
[feedit]
[opendocs]
</pre>
<blockquote>
<p>Class tx_em_Connection_ExtDirectServer does not exist</p>
</blockquote>
<p>Guys, this does not look like a "stable" core that can be deployed...</p> TYPO3 Core - Feature #32964 (Rejected): Check for not existing static templates before removing themhttp://forge.typo3.org/issues/329642012-01-04T13:46:22ZSimon Schaufelberger
<p>Often times there is the problem that a team works together on a project and another person jumps in. Now he checks out the main repository but does not have all submodules. He changes the index typoscript template where all static templates from the extensions are included and since he does not have all of them locally, he removed some without any notice. Then the project is broken.</p>
<p>Before saving the typoscript template, there should be a check if the static templates in the list do really exist and if not, a flash message should be shown that a static template has been removed.</p>
<p>This does affect ALL TYPO3 versions of course and should be backported until 4.5!!!</p> TYPO3 Core - Bug #32960 (Closed): Filter for page alias does not work in pagetreehttp://forge.typo3.org/issues/329602012-01-04T11:01:07ZSimon Schaufelberger
<p>When i search/filter in the page tree for an alias, i don't get any results. Search only works with id and page title.</p> TYPO3 Core - Feature #29168 (Closed): Enable constants in conditions in TypoScript templateshttp://forge.typo3.org/issues/291682011-08-22T18:05:59ZSimon Schaufelberger
<p>Right now, it is not possible to write something like this:</p>
<pre>
[PIDinRootline = LIT:{$tsconstant}]
# ...
[end]
</pre>
<p>Changing the check to:<br /><pre>
case 'PIDinRootline':
$value = $this->getVariable(trim($value));
$values = t3lib_div::trimExplode(',', $value, TRUE);
if (($key == 'PIDinRootline') || (!in_array($this->pageId, $values))) {
foreach ($values as $test) {
foreach ($this->rootline as $rl_dat) {
if ($rl_dat['uid'] == $test) {
return TRUE;
}
}
}
}
</pre><br />would solve that problem in t3lib/matchcondition/class.t3lib_matchcondition_frontend.php just for this case. of course this could be changed in other conditions as well.</p> TYPO3 Core - Bug #25309 (Closed): (old) Extensionmanager Popupwindow cannot be closed after insta...http://forge.typo3.org/issues/253092011-03-11T11:30:25ZSimon Schaufelberger
<p>i get the following js error when i install several extensions that are depending on each other:<br />parent.TYPO3.EM.Tools is undefined</p>
<p>Steps to reproduce: <br />- use old extension manager<br />- uninstall extbase and fluid if installed before.<br />- install fluid. fluid requires extbase to be installed. install extbase. another popup windows opens. after installing extbase, the window shoule be closeable via "Close window." but that is not possible.</p>
<p>(issue imported from #M17928)</p> TYPO3 Core - Feature #25284 (Closed): add braces to link in forgot password emailhttp://forge.typo3.org/issues/252842011-03-08T17:06:59ZSimon Schaufelberger
<p>currently it might happen tha the link is broken and looks like this:</p>
<p>+<ins>+http://mycoolserver.com/index.php?id=23&tx_felogin_pi1</ins>++[user]=3814&tx_felogin_pi1[forgothash]=1299642759%7Cd90fc0de484d6b64e788f381d7db7639</p>
<p>where only the part between +++ is linked.</p>
<p>according to<br /><a class="external" href="http://lists.typo3.org/pipermail/typo3-project-v4/2011-February/001767.html">http://lists.typo3.org/pipermail/typo3-project-v4/2011-February/001767.html</a><br />"simply put the URL inside "<>" and it will be properly recognized by all<br />email clients"</p>
<p>(issue imported from #M17897)</p> TYPO3 Core - Bug #21056 (Closed): Close Button is at the wrong place when editing a file in filelisthttp://forge.typo3.org/issues/210562009-09-15T10:31:08ZSimon Schaufelberger
<p>When editing a file via the file list browser, the close button is the third icon. everywhere else it is the first one except here. for consistency i would suggest to move it to the first position as well</p>
<p>(issue imported from #M11957)</p>